invite you to join our team! -: RN for Per Diem Needs What You'll
Do: As a Registered Nurse, you'll play a pivotal role in ensuring
the health, comfort, and overall well-being of our residents. Your
responsibilities will include assessing patient conditions,
developing and implementing care plans, administering medications,
and collaborating with healthcare professionals to provide
comprehensive care. Key Responsibilities: Conducting patient
assessments and developing individualized care plans Administering
medications, treatments, and IV therapies as prescribed Monitoring
and recording patient vital signs and medical information Providing
wound care and other nursing interventions as needed Collaborating
with the interdisciplinary team to ensure holistic care delivery
Overseeing and guiding Licensed Practical Nurses (LPNs) and
Certified Nurse Assistants (CNAs) in delivering quality care If
